BACKGROUND: The birthweight of a newborn is critical to their health, development, and well-being. Previous studies that used maternal characteristics to predict birthweight did not employ a harmonised scale to assess the risk of low birthweight (LBW). OBJECTIVE: The goal of this study was to develop a new instrument that uses items on a uniform scale to assess the risk of an LBW in a pregnant woman. METHODS: Item response theory was employed to evaluate a similar existing scale, and some weaknesses were identified. RESULTS: Based on the observed weaknesses of the existing scale, a new uniform scale was developed, which is a 3-point Likert scale consisting of seven items. CONCLUSION: The scale, termed birthweight questionnaire, is a valuable tool for collecting data that could assist in assessing the risk of an LBW at every stage of pregnancy.

Introduction: Vaccines alone do not control pandemics, but vaccinations. The hope of COVID-19 pandemic control is hinged on vaccinations and other public health measures. This systematic review/meta-analysis (SR/MA) investigated the factors that inform coronavirus vaccine uptake globally in an attempt to improve COVID-19 immunization. Method: The PRISMA 2020 methodology was used for this review. A total of 2902 articles were identified from electronic databases and other sources. After screening, 33 articles were included in the review and quantitative meta-analysis. Comprehensive meta-analysis software version 3 was used for the meta-analysis. Results: We observed that vaccine effectiveness, side effects and the proportion of acquaintances vaccinated significantly influenced respondents' COVID-19 immunization decision. Also, associations of vaccine effectiveness, smaller risks to serious side effects, free and voluntary vaccinations and fewer vaccine doses, and longer duration to wanning were observed. We also observed variations in vaccine hesitancy trends in studies carried out in Asia, Europe, America, and Africa. Conclusion: Wanning and acquaintance's vaccination status as factors to vaccination are insights the present paper is bringing to the limelight. Health promotion and COVID-19 vaccination planning are crucial for enhancing vaccine uptake

Background: The tuberculosis burden is growing in Nigeria along with its population. For example, Nigeria has the sixth highest TB burden globally, with an estimated 4.3 per cent multi-drug resistance in new cases. This study builds on the existing study that examined academic involvement in tuberculosis research. The study in question focused on global medical literature related to tuberculosis, but the non-visibility of some low and middle-income countries in the bigger global picture motivated this present study. Every year, over 245,000 Nigerians succumb to tuberculosis (TB), with approximately 590,000 new cases reported (of these, around 140,000 are also HIV-positive). This study carried out an academic publication evaluation with the VOS viewer tool to map bibliometric data for scholarly articles published between 1991 and 2021 on tuberculosis research and used the Biblioshiny app for analytics and plots of authors, sources, and documents to explore the descriptive statistics of tuberculosis literature. The present study delineates that England has the highest collaborating country with Nigeria in the study of tuberculosis over the years and according to the report, the University of Nigeria, the University of Ibadan, and Nnamdi Azikwe University are Nigerian institutions with extensive collaborations. This study concludes with managerial implications for future actions.

PURPOSE: Safety data on commonly used herbal medicinal (HM) products (HMPs) and marketed in Ghana are scarce. We assessed the sub-chronic toxicity of three most-patronised commercial antimalarial HMPs in Kumasi, Ghana. METHOD: Top three HMPs (designated as herbal products 'A' (HPA), 'B' (HPB) and 'C' (HPC)) were selected after a mini-survey and sub-chronic toxicity evaluation conducted in accordance with Organisation for Economic Co-operation and Development (OECD) 407 guidelines. Control rats received clean water while test groups received daily adult human dose (DAHD), 5× DAHD or 10× DAHD of either HPA, HPB or HPC for 30 days. Rats were killed on day 31 to obtain biochemical, haematology and histology samples for analysis. Data were analysed by one-way analysis of variance (ANOVA) and post hoc Tukey's test. RESULTS: The three HMPs produced alterations in liver morphology predominantly characterised by prominent foci of fatty change with scattered hepatocytes containing intracytoplasmic fat globules and congested central veins and sinusoids. The lungs showed alveolar with evidence of inflammation and foci of epithelial sloughing. Alveolar spaces were also obscured by debris and inflammatory cells. HPA and HPC produced scattered intensely congested heart vessels while HPB(10) produced haemorrhage and amorphous exudates within the heart. All HMPs produced neither treatment-related deaths nor significant change in haematological and biochemical parameters, except for HPA and HPB which decreased (P<0.05) aspartate aminotransferase (AST) and HPB, which elevated (P<0.05) fasting blood glucose (FBG). CONCLUSION: Data from the present study suggest the potential of the herbal products (HPs), HPA, HPB and HPC, to cause major organ-system dysfunction or damage. We advise cautious use of these products and recommend further safety evaluation in chronic toxicity models.

PURPOSE: To address the question of whether users of herbal products (HPs) are exposed to harmful contaminants, we evaluated six HPs mostly patronized in Kumasi for heavy metal contamination and assessed the health risk associated with their use. This study is one of the first safety evaluation studies on finished multiherbal products in the region. METHOD: Three antimalarial, two antidiabetic and one antihypertensive HPs were selected after a mini-survey and coded randomly as HP A-F. The HPs were acid digested for quantitative analysis of heavy metals using Inductively Coupled Plasma Mass Spectrometer. Hg quantification was carried out using cold vapour atomic absorption spectroscopy. RESULTS: The cancer risk estimation values for the carcinogenic metals ranged between 1.54 × 10-9 to 3.73 × 10-4 and were all within acceptable limits. The non-cancer health risk evaluation revealed that, some of the products pose health risk to consumers. The estimated daily intake (EDI) for As in HPF was 2.48 × 10-4 mg/kg/day compared to the reference limit of 1.67 × 10-4 mg/kg/day. HPF also had high hazard index (HI) of 5.70 (HI >1) in children as compared to 1.68 (HI >1) in adults showing a 3.4 folds increase in the health risk among the former. CONCLUSION: The six polyherbal products exhibited carcinogenic risk within acceptable limits. Although, the non-carcinogenic risk assessment of products HPA to HPE suggests safety, this can only be ascertained after further characterization of their health risks in detailed chronic toxicity studies. The high HI for product HPF suggests health risk for consumers of this product.

To date, many known G protein-coupled receptor 55 (GPR55) ligands are those identified among the cannabinoids. In order to further study the function of GPR55, new potent and selective ligands are needed. In this study, we utilized the screening results from PubChem bioassay AID 1961 which reports the results of Image-based HTS for Selective Agonists of GPR55. Three compounds, CID1792579, CID1252842 and CID1011163, were further evaluated and used as a starting point to create a series of nanomolar potency GPR55 agonists with N-(4-sulfamoylphenyl)thiourea scaffold. The GPR55 activity of the compounds were screened by using a commercial ß-arrestin PathHunter assay and the potential compounds were further evaluated by using a recombinant HEK cell line exhibiting GPR55-mediated effects on calcium signalling. The designed compounds were not active when tested against various endocannabinoid targets (CB1R, CB2R, FAAH, MGL, ABHD6 and ABHD12), indicating compounds' selectivity for the GPR55. Finally, structure-activity relationships of these compounds were explored.

BACKGROUND: During the initial phase of an infection, there is an upregulation of inducible nitric oxide synthase in the macrophages for the production of nitric oxide. This is followed by the recruitment of polymorphonuclear leukocytes (neutrophils) which release arginase. Arginase competes with inducible nitric oxide synthase for a common substrate L-arginine. OBJECTIVE: To investigate whether the entry of neutrophils and release of arginase can interfere with nitric oxide production from stimulated mouse macrophages. METHODS: Neutrophils were isolated from human blood and stimulated with cytodex-3 beads. Cultured macrophages were stimulated with lipopolysaccharide and interferon gamma with or without N (G)-nitro-L-arginine methyl ester or N (omega)-hydroxy-nor-L-arginine. Measurement of NO2-/NO3- and urea were done using the spectrophotometer. RESULTS: A significantly higher level of nitric oxide production from stimulated macrophages was observed compared to control. There was a decrease in nitric oxide production when stimulated macrophages were treated with the supernatant from activated neutrophils (p<0.05). CONCLUSION: Arginase from neutrophils can modulate nitric oxide production from activated macrophages which may affect the course of infection by intracellular bacteria.
